Dahlia is perfectly content with her quiet life of dark romance novels, houseplants, doom-scrolling thirst traps, and ignoring her mother’s relentless comments of 'getting out more'. That is, until a visit to King’s Blooms draws her into the orbit of Kingston Winterbourne, the devastatingly handsome florist whose presence is impossible to ignore.
Soon she starts recieving desire filled texts from an unknown number. She should be freaked out, but her obsession with dark romance means she secretly loves the texts lighting up her phone. On a whim, Dahlia leaves a comment on a thirst trap account, never expecting it to amount to anything. But when a masked stranger shows up at her door with a bouquet of Dahlias, fantasy and reality collide.
Now, Dahlia must decide if letting the masked thirst trap inside is worth the delicious risk...
A Florist's Dahlia is a raw, low-plot, high-heat dark romance about temptation, and how easy it is to give in to your darkest cravings.
